ABSTRACT:
Each of a portable device and an in-vehicle unit is provided with respective GPS receivers to determine a portable device position and a vehicle position. The portable device transmits a response signal including the portable device position in response to a request signal of the in-vehicle unit. The in-vehicle unit, only in a case where it is determined that the portable device position included in the response signal is within a predetermined area around the vehicle position, performs control of a lock/unlock state of a vehicle door in accordance with the identification result of the ID code included in the response signal. Accordingly, it is surely prevented that the door is remotely controlled by the portable device at far distances from the vehicle.
